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C problems call for emergency service. Recognizing these issues can help you understand when to call for profess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, particularly thro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than just an hassle-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C contractors can diagnose and fix the problem promptly,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Unusual s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system frequently signify a major mechanical issue that might result in bigger concerns if not resolved rapidly. Similarly, uncommon smells may indicate electrical issues or perhaps gas leakages. Our professional HVAC specialists can recognize these problems and make necessary repairs before they end up being h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old development. Our specialists find the source of leakages and fix them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your a/c's cooling capability and can damage the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ical elements in your HVAC system pose fire threats and should be resolved right away by certified experts.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ely repair electrical problems.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work harder and minimizes comfort. Our HVAC specialists determine air flow problems, whether triggered by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an problems.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ation problems,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can detect these issues and recommend services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it wastes energy and breaks elements faster.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the problem stems from a clogged filter, improper th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y expenses frequently su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ors carry out energy efficiency ev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can advise options to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what seems like a system failure is in fact a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can repair or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or smart designs for much better comfort control and energy savings.
